Hezbollah Slams Chants Targeting PM Salam At Stadium

Summary by YemenExtra
Hezbollah issued on Friday a statement to denounce the slogans chanted at Sports City Stadium against the Prime Minister Nawaf Salam. The statement added that those chants which also throw accusations at Salam are unacceptable and they contradict with the national interests, as well as sports ethics, and do not serve the path of strengthening national unity and internal stability, which Lebanon needs in its process of state-building and reform. …
